Compare the highest-rated plumbing professionals in Hazleton, Iowa. All contractors are licensed, insured, and verified through our rigorous screening process.
A highly-rated, full-service plumbing company based in Oelwein, known for its rapid response times for emergencies and comprehensive residential and commercial services. They emphasize customer service and upfront pricing.
A well-established local contractor with a strong presence in Buchanan County and surrounding areas. They are known for skilled pipe installation and bathroom/kitchen plumbing work for both new construction and remodels.
Serving the wider Northeastern Iowa region from Waterloo, this provider specializes in 24/7 emergency services and advanced leak detection. They are a top choice for complex issues requiring modern diagnostic equipment.
** The plumbing market for Hazleton, Iowa, is characteristic of a small rural community. There are no dedicated plumbing companies physically located within Hazleton's city limits. Consequently, residents and businesses rely on established contractors from larger regional hubs like Oelwein, Independence, and Waterloo. This creates a competitive environment among these external providers vying for service area contracts and residential clients in Hazleton. The average quality of service is high, as these companies have built their reputations by serving multiple small towns. Competition ensures that pricing is generally fair and in line with regional averages. A standard service call fee typically ranges from $75 - $150, with hourly labor rates between $80 - $130. Emergency or after-hours services will command a premium. Customers benefit from choosing providers who are licensed, insured, and have verifiable, positive reviews, which are essential for vetting quality in a market without hyper-local options.
4.7+ star average from verified customer reviews
All contractors are properly licensed and insured
10+ years average experience in the industry
Familiar with Hazleton regulations and climate
Get answers to common questions about plumbing services in Hazleton, Iowa.
The most frequent calls we get are for frozen and burst pipes during our harsh Iowa winters and backed-up sewer lines in older parts of town. The deep freeze-thaw cycles can stress pipes, and many homes in Hazleton have older clay sewer lines that are susceptible to root intrusion and collapse. We also see a lot of water heater issues due to our hard water, which accelerates sediment buildup and corrosion.
Before temperatures drop, disconnect and drain outdoor hoses, and shut off the interior valves to outdoor faucets. Insulate pipes in unheated areas like crawl spaces, basements, and garages. During extreme cold snaps, let a small trickle of water run from faucets served by pipes on exterior walls. It's also wise to know the location of your main water shut-off valve in case a pipe does burst.
Yes, for any major plumbing work like replacing a water heater, re-piping, or adding a new bathroom, you or your licensed plumber will need to pull a permit from the City of Hazleton or Buchanan County. This ensures the work meets Iowa State Plumbing Code standards, which is crucial for safety, insurance, and future home resale. Reputable local plumbers will handle this process for you.
Pricing varies by job complexity and emergency timing. As a regional guide: a standard service call for a clogged drain might range from $125-$250, a water heater installation typically costs $1,200-$2,500 depending on the unit type, and repairing a burst pipe can range from $300-$1,000+ based on access and damage. Always request a detailed, written estimate before work begins.
First, verify they are licensed and insured to work in Iowa. Choose a local, established company familiar with Hazleton's specific infrastructure and water conditions. Check for positive reviews from local homeowners and ask about their emergency service availability, especially during winter storms. A trustworthy plumber will provide clear communication, upfront pricing, and guarantees on their workmanship.